International Business Management

Overview

The International Business Management course at the University of Salford aims to prepare graduates for a long and successful career in today's global marketplace. With technology enabling people from all over the globe to connect and collaborate like never before, professionals who understand how different cultural and economic influences impact business are highly sought after by organisations around the world.

Course Details

Year One

  • Digital and Business Skills
  • Understanding Organisations
  • International Business
  • Data Analysis for Business
  • The Future of Business
  • Business Finance in Practice

Year Two

  • Professional Development
  • International Trade and Finance
  • Project Management
  • International Logistics and Distribution Management
  • Live Project for International Business
  • Optional modules:
    • Business Intelligence and Dashboards
    • Young Enterprise
    • Legal Aspects of Business
    • Applied Econometrics
    • Business Accounting
    • Contemporary Issues in International Marketing
    • The Digital Workplace
    • Internship

Year Three

  • Business Ethics and Sustainability
  • Contemporary Issues in International Business
  • Leadership and Management in International Business
  • Innovation and Entrepreneurship
  • International Business Culture
  • Strategic Management
  • Optional modules:
    • Big Data Analytics
    • Climate Change and Sustainability in Business
    • International Project
    • Internship
    • Investment Management
    • Technology Innovation

Requirements

  • GCSE: Maths and English at grade C or grade 4 or above
  • UCAS Tariff points: 104 - 112
  • A level: BCC - BBC with a minimum of two A2 passes
  • BTEC National Diploma: DMM in any subject
  • T level: Merit
  • Access to HE: Pass with a minimum of 45 credits at Level 3 and 15 at Level 2
  • International Baccalaureate: 30 points
  • Scottish Highers: 104 - 112 UCAS tariff points
  • Irish Leaving Certificate: 104 - 112 UCAS tariff points
  • European Baccalaureate: Pass Diploma with 60% or above

Tuition Fees

  • Full-time home: £9,535 per year (2025/26), £9,535 per year (2026/27)
  • Full-time international: £15,720 per year (2025/26), £16,500 per year (2026/27)
